I feel like the stories that we share behind our art also is part of our process. This comes from me as a child spending time on my grandparents farm and the influences that I had in my life, specifically the women who influenced my life.
As I work through a series of paintings, this also helps me to get down my process. I begin them all the same using collage followed by inks and acrylics to give it this really expressive back painting. I love it because it is messy and it's unpredictable and it's just downright fun. I like to draw in my images are with Art Graph. It is a water soluble graphite and I just love the way that it creates marks. I then go back in with Acrylics.
